    I'd have to agree with your comment about earning long-term on your downline's efforts being a better system... For newbies especially it's important to have the support of your upline whether it's for your first sale or 20th with a business opportunity because the first 1-2 could purely be luck, but making it to sale 20 surely would not be... The difference between sale #2 and sale #20 could simply be a matter of an extra 20 minutes chatting with your sponsor that might not happen if they only earn on those first 2 sales and disappear...

    Now, this probably sounds odd coming from the person that started the P2W thread, but I happen to be one of those individuals that works herself to the bone to provide topnotch support for her downline regardless of whether it's assisting with the 1st sale or the 20th and I can't tell you how heartbreaking it was to have dozens of people abandoned by their upline in P2W or other 1-up/2-up systems contact me seeking support... If the business had been set up to pay even a SMALL percentage per sale for every sale made by your downline, those people may not have been abandoned!

    Now, just to answer the question that I am sure some will want to ask, no, I am no longer with P2W... Though I did well with them, I ended up deciding that 1-up/2-up systems just weren't a solid fit for me... I wanted something long-term, stable, and that offered residual income.
